More About The Name Ethelred
Historically, Ethelred was a popular name among Anglo-Saxon nobility and royalty. The most notable personality associated with the name Ethelred is Ethelred the Unready, who was the King of England from 978 to 1016. Ethelred the Unready's reign was plagued by conflicts with Viking invaders, and his lack of effective leadership led to his nickname "Unready" which, in Old English, meant "ill-advised" or "badly counselled." Despite his shortcomings as a ruler, Ethelred's name has endured throughout history.
